Many of the recurring motifs found in south Louisiana's culture
spring from the state's rich folklore. Influenced by settlers of
European and African heritage, celebrated customs like the Courir
de Mardi Gras and fabled creatures like the Loup-Garou grow out of
the region's distinctive oral tradition. Joshua Clegg Caffery's In
the Creole Twilight draws from this vibrant and diverse legacy to
create an accessible reimagining of the state's traditional
storytelling and songs. A scholar and Grammy-nominated musician,
Caffery borrows from the syllabic structures, rhyme schemes,
narratives, and settings that characterize Louisiana songs and
tales to create new verse that is both well-researched and
refreshingly inventive. Paired with original pen-and-ink
illustrations as well as notes that clarify the origins of
characters and themes, Caffery's compositions provide a link to the
old worlds of southern Louisiana while constructing an entirely new
one.
